What is Spiel?
Spiel is a self-hosted media player for your own movie and TV library. You run a small server on your Mac, Windows, Linux box or NAS, point it at your files, and watch them on Apple TV, iPhone, Mac and the web — with beautiful artwork, resume-across-devices and remote access.
What media sources does Spiel support?
Local folders, network shares (SMB, NFS, FTP, SFTP, WebDAV), cloud drives like Google Drive and Dropbox, and existing Plex, Jellyfin or Emby servers.
Which devices can I watch on?
Apple TV and iPhone/iPad (beta), any Mac, Windows or Linux machine, and any web browser. Android and Fire TV are on the way.
Do I need to open ports on my router to watch away from home?
No. With Spiel Pro, your server reaches out to Spiel's relay over an outbound-only connection, so you can stream from anywhere without port forwarding or any router configuration. Your video streams directly and never passes through Spiel's servers.
